Danila Cuccu is a scholar working on Ecology, Ecology, Evolution, Behavior and Systematics and Global and Planetary Change. According to data from OpenAlex, Danila Cuccu has authored 45 papers receiving a total of 594 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 25 papers in Ecology, 23 papers in Ecology, Evolution, Behavior and Systematics and 22 papers in Global and Planetary Change. Recurrent topics in Danila Cuccu’s work include Cephalopods and Marine Biology (23 papers), Marine and fisheries research (19 papers) and Coral and Marine Ecosystems Studies (12 papers). Danila Cuccu is often cited by papers focused on Cephalopods and Marine Biology (23 papers), Marine and fisheries research (19 papers) and Coral and Marine Ecosystems Studies (12 papers). Danila Cuccu collaborates with scholars based in Italy, Spain and Greece. Danila Cuccu's co-authors include Maria Cristina Follesa, Rita Cannas, Alessandro Cau, Cristina Porcu, Angelo Cau, Angelo Cau, Antonello Mulas, Andrea Sabatini, Andrea Bellodi and Martina Francesca Marongiu and has published in prestigious journals such as Scientific Reports, Environmental Pollution and Journal of Experimental Marine Biology and Ecology.
